    Good afternoon, Would anyone know where I could get plans for the Portsmouth type Sail that was installed on several US Fleet boats in 1951/2. I want to modify my 1/48 scale USS Tang to represent HMCS Rainbow for the 100th anniversary of the Canadian Navy.

    Rainbow was the former USS Argonaut (SS 475)

    I have drawn a blank with the Scale Shipyard and Floating Drydock and the Submarine Museum in Connecticut directed me to you fine folks!
